Car insurance policy discounts you can’t miss

Car insurance is easily one of your largest bills, but there are discounts available that many people don’t even know exist. Certain discounts will be triggered automatically when you get a quote, but a few must be requested specifically before being credited. If you’re not getting every credit you deserve, you are paying more than you should be.

  • Early Payment Discounts – By making one initial payment rather than spreading payments over time you could save 5% or more.
  • Anti-lock Brake Discount – Cars with ABS and/or traction control can stop better under adverse conditions and earn discounts up to 10%.
  • Mature Driver Discount – If you’re over the age of 55, you could receive a small discount on rates.
  • First Accident Forgiveness – This one is not really a discount per se, but some insurance companies will forgive one accident without raising rates so long as you haven’t had any claims for a particular time prior to the accident.
  • Discounts for Cautious Drivers – Drivers who avoid accidents may receive a discount up to 45% than their less cautious counterparts.

Discounts lower rates, but most discounts do not apply to the overall cost of the policy. Most cut specific coverage prices like liability, collision or medical payments. Just because you may think all the discounts add up to a free policy, it just doesn’t work that way.

Buy cheaper car insurance with these tips

Lots of factors are used when you quote your car insurance policy. A few of the factors are predictable such as your driving record, but other criteria are not as apparent like your vehicle usage or your vehicle rating.

  • With age comes lower premiums – Mature drivers have been proven to be more responsible, file fewer claims , and usually have better credit.Youthful drivers are statistically proven to be easily distracted behind the wheel therefore car insurance rates are much higher.
  • Don’t let your policy lapse – Not having insurance can get you a ticket and as a result your rates will increase for letting your insurance lapse for non-payment. Not only will rates go up, being ticketed for driving with no insurance may earn you a steep fine or even jail time.
  • Rates go up with performance – The performance level of the car, truck or SUV you own makes a significant difference in the rate you pay. Low performance passenger vehicles usually have the lowest premiums, but your final cost has many other factors.
  • Accidents can increase costs – Your driving citation history can have a huge impact on auto insurance premiums. Drivers who don’t get tickets get better rates compared to drivers with tickets. Even one speeding ticket or other violation can bump up the cost twenty percent or more. Drivers who have flagrant violations such as reckless driving or DUI are required to prove financial responsibility with their state’s licensing department in order to legally drive.
  • Excellent credit means lower prices – A driver’s credit history factor in determining your rates. Insureds with high credit scores tend to be better drivers and file fewer claims than drivers who have worse credit. If your credit leaves room for improvement, you may save money insuring your vehicle by repairing your credit.
  • Save money by raising deductibles – Comp and collision deductibles are the amount of money the insured will be required to pay before your car insurance pays a claim. Physical damage coverage, also called ‘full coverage’, insures against damage to your car. Examples of some claims that would be covered would be rearending another vehicle, vandalism, or theft of your vehicle. The more the insured has to pay upfront, the bigger discount you will receive.

If you want to buy car insurance from a local agent, you should know the types of agencies and how they can quote your rates. Richardson agents are classified as either captive agents or independent agents.

Captive Car Insurance Agents

Agents that choose to be captive can usually just insure with one company like Farmers Insurance, American Family, State Farm and Allstate. They usually cannot compare other company’s rates so you need to shop around if the rates are high. They are well schooled on their company’s products and that enables them to sell even at higher rates.

Independent Agents

Agents that choose to be independent are appointed with more than one company and that is an advantage because they can write policies with a variety of different insurance companies enabling the ability to shop coverage around. If prices rise, your policy is moved internally and you don’t have to do anything.

If you need cheaper car insurance rates, you will definitely want to include rate quotes from a few independent agents to get the most accurate price comparison.

One last thing

As you prepare to switch companies, never reduce coverage to reduce premium. There have been many cases where an insured dropped uninsured motorist or liability limits and found out when filing a claim that they should have had better coverage. The ultimate goal is to get the best coverage possible for the lowest cost, but don’t skip important coverages to save money.

Cheaper car insurance is attainable from both online companies as well as from insurance agents, and you should be comparing both to have the best selection. Some car insurance companies do not offer online quoting and many times these small insurance companies provide coverage only through independent agents.
